Following set preparation earlier this month in Cleveland, Ohio, James Gunn’s Superman has finally begun filming in the city. With this news comes our first looks at David Corenswet, Edi Gathegi, Rachel Brosnahan, Skyler Gisondo, Wendell Pierce and Frank Grillo on the set of the DCU movie.  

Earlier this year, the internet was home to severe discourse regarding the official reveal of Corenswet’s super-suit, so many fans were anticipating the eventual reveal of a clean and well-lit image of the costume. 

The Man of Steel can be seen alongside Edi Gathegi’s Mister Terrific, both brandishing comic-accurate clothing. Corenswet in his blue suit with the Kingdom Come emblem (on both the cape and chest), and Gathegi in his leather wear and ‘T’ shaped mask. Brosnahan is in a purple dress, while Pierce dons a black vest and a blue long-sleeved shirt. 

Although not much can be deduced about the plot, we know that the Daily Planet is under attack and Edi Gathegi’s Mister Terrific has teamed with David Corenswet’s Superman. In one image, Brosnahan’s Lois Lane can be seen exiting a ship alongside Wendell Pierce’s Perry White, with the latter smoking a cigar.

Additionally, Skyler Gisondo’s Jimmy Olsen, Beck Bennett’s Steve Lombard, Christopher McDonald’s Ron Troupe and Mikaela Hoover’s Cat Grant can be seen leaving the ship as well. It can be speculated that this scene takes place towards the end of the film, with the Daily Planet under attack heightening the emotional and personal stakes of the plot. 

Nicholas Hoult (Mad Max: Fury Road) was seen on set with an unshaved head. His unshaved head seemingly gives way to the theory that the actor, who will be portraying Lex Luthor, is not filming currently, given the lack of hair on the supervillain. His comic-book accomplice was also seen filming, giving us the first look at Sara Sampaio’s portrayal of Eve Teschmacher. 

Perhaps the biggest reveal from filming is a scene with Superman being detained by Frank Grillo’s Rick Flag Sr and an unnamed black-masked figure with a U on his chest. These two characters have not been cast in the film officially but many have speculated the involvement of Grillo, as well as Ultraman, who in the comics is a clone of Superman. In the same scene, María Gabriela De Faría’s Engineer tags along while escorting Superman into his arrest. 

The black suit of presumably Ultraman has led fans to believe that James Gunn is tapping into some potential of the comic iteration of The Boys’ Black Noir, who was also a clone of a superman, but this time the villainous Homelander. Grillo’s involvement also begs the question whether Amanda Waller (Viola Davis) is also involved in the film, due to her leadership of Flag’s Creature Commandos squadron. And finally, onlookers in Cleveland were gifted a look at David Corenswet as Clark Kent, with curly hair and his signature glasses.

Superman is directed by James Gunn who wrote the film, and is executive producing alongside fellow DC Studios co-CEO Peter Safran. The film stars David Corenswet as Superman, Rachel Brosnahan as Lois Lane, Edi Gathegi as Mr Terrific, Wendell Pierce as Perry White, Skyler Gisondo as Jimmy Olsen, and Nicholas Hoult as Lex Luthor. The film is currently scheduled for a worldwide release on July 11, 2025.
